Menswear E-Tailers Peddle Salvation In a Box




E-commerce has seemed to be an important marketing channel in the fashion industry. Shoppers have been buying their clothing online at home with the internet access instead of going to retail stores and shopping malls.

There has been a growth in online fashion shopping over the past few years. The annual growth rate for the online clothing market is 13% while for woman is only 10%. Age ranges for the male customers are 35 to 45 years old and mainly are single men. Their incomes are around $100,000 mostly living at the coastal cities. (Bloomberg, November 4, 2012). These groups represent strong groups with high purchasing power in the fashion industry.

There are different ways for suppliers to market the menswear online. Companies provide free membership to those who subscript to the websites offering a variety of selection in fashion designs. Some even offer free representatives to buyers’ home for measurement and tailor made their outfits. A few companies ship trunkful of clothes to their customers, letting the shoppers handpick their choices and return the remaining clothes to the sellers.

Male shoppers feel that online shopping provides a way out to avoid hassles of going into physical malls. They prefer to save their times from shopping for other leisure activities. For women, it is different; they could use this physical shopping as recreation strolling in the malls. Online shopping in the fashion industry is expected to accelerate in the future.
